Analysis

Centro (ES) recorded 677,647 for short-stay accommodation offered via collaborative economy platforms b in 2025. That is the highest value across all 8 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 8.9% on the previous year and up 162.2% over ten years.

Centro (ES) ranks 73rd of 324 regions on this measure, in the top quarter.
